This video tutorial from Free Science Lessons covers the structure and function of plant cells. It begins by outlining the learning objectives, which include labeling a plant cell diagram and describing the functions of its parts. The video compares plant cells to animal cells, highlighting their unique ability to perform photosynthesis. It then details the structures common to both cell types, such as the nucleus and mitochondria, and those unique to plant cells, like chloroplasts, cell walls, and vacuoles. The tutorial concludes with a reminder of additional resources available for further study.
